About 3 Huntscroft Gardens

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

3 Huntscroft Gardens is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Cowfold, Horsham, Horsham (RH13 8AA). It has a recorded floor area of 76 m² (around 818 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(January 2023) shows an E (score 45),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 78),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. Period features are noted in the property record.

It hasn't traded since February 1998, a hold of 28 years that's notably long for the area.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£312,000 sits 305.2% above the 1998 sale of £77,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£94/sq ft) was about 59.7% below the postcode norm. At 76 m² it's 19.7% larger than the typical home in the postcode (64 m² median across 14 EPCs).
